3.5.1 Water quality parameters in different production systems
The temperature in an earthen pond in Vondo in Vhembe district was below the acceptable limits for farming tilapia except in August and October (Table 3.2).
Dissolved oxygen (DO) was also below the acceptable limits for farming tilapia except in December and February. Turbidity levels were within the acceptable limits throughout the study period. The pH levels were within the acceptable limits except in February (Table 3.2). The level of alkalinity as bicarbonate was below the acceptable limits for tilapia production except in June. Ammonia, ammonium, and total nitrogen were below detection limits throughout the study period (Table 3.2). Total phosphate was above the acceptable limits except in August.

30 The temperature in Mahlanhle and Mothole in Capricorn district was below the acceptable limits for farming tilapia (Table 3.3). The lowest temperature of 16.00±0.56
°Cwas recorded in June and the highest in October (23.85±2.47 °C). The levels of DO were within acceptable limits for tilapia production throughout the study period. The pH level was also within the acceptable limits throughout the study period (Table 3.3).
Alkalinity as bicarbonate was above acceptable limits for farming tilapia in October, December, and February. It was below the acceptable limits in June and was within the optimum level in August. Turbidity levels were within the acceptable limits.
Ammonia and ammonium levels were below the detection limits (Table 3.3). Salinity levels were within the acceptable levels throughout the study period. Total phosphate levels were above the acceptable limits except in June and December. Electrical conductivity (EC) was within acceptable limits for farming tilapia (Table 3.3).

32 Water quality parameters in the concrete pond in Molepo in Capricorn district showed that temperature was below the acceptable limits for farming tilapia throughout the study period (Table 3.4). Dissolved oxygen (DO) was within the acceptable limits, it ranged from 4.04±0.96 to 13.66±0.09 mg/l. Turbidity was also within the acceptable limits for farming tilapia throughout the study period (Table 3.4). The levels of alkalinity were above the acceptable limits. Ammonia and ammonium were below detection limits except in August and October. The pH levels were within acceptable limits. Total phosphate levels were above the acceptable limits. The level EC was above the optimum level for farming tilapia except in June and August (Table 3.4).
